YEREVAN, Armenia – An explosion in Yerevan’s Erebuni district has resulted in two deaths and two injuries. The explosion, followed by a collapse, occurred on Monday morning at 34 Nor Aresh Street, leading to the deaths of a man and his wife. Rescuers were able to extract an 86-year-old woman and a 30-year-old man from the rubble and rushed them to a nearby hospital.
The police received a 911 call reporting the explosion at 11:36 in the morning. Search and rescue operations continued to recover the bodies of additional victims, including Gayane Yeghoyan and Hayk Soghomonyan. As a result of the explosion, several house structures have been damaged, and two houses at 34 Nor Aresh Street have collapsed completely.
The cause of the explosion is currently under investigation, and criminal proceedings have been instituted to determine the circumstances surrounding the incident. Additionally, two combat units are on duty at the scene, overseeing the aftermath of the explosion and aiding in the investigation.
The search and rescue operations are ongoing, and multiple personnel are working at the scene to address the aftermath of the explosion.
